Government spokesperson Felix Ofosu Kwakye has clarified the steps taken by the Presidency regarding a petition filed against Justice Yonny Kulendi. He explained that after receiving the petition, John Dramani Mahama forwarded it to the Chief Justice in line with Article 146 of the Constitution. The Allied Health Professions Council (AHPC) has cautioned the public against enrolling in a Bachelor of Science (BSc) Optical Dispensing programme being advertised by Garden City University College in Kumasi. A 75-year-old woman has been arrested at Agona Jamasi in connection with a viral video showing the physical abuse of an 11-year-old girl. The arrest followed the detection of the footage during routine cyber patrols by the Inspector-General of Police’s Special Cyber Vetting and Enforcement Team.
